Output 631124fcb2a8fc5b2881515f3807e7dc47b5b1e5a68a2dab477debc01689cfd4:2

value
8346000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f265497a84ad186eee937d9f78974b55204c1269 OP_EQUAL
address
3PngnWgmnoXKYAEctPTEbbF6EkBpZU6Vgy
transaction
631124fcb2a8fc5b2881515f3807e7dc47b5b1e5a68a2dab477debc01689cfd4
spent
true